The 443 Podcast - Episode 285 - A Postmortem of Microsoft's Security Incident

This week on the podcast, we cover a report from the Department of Homeland Security's Cyber Safety Review Board that analyzes Microsoft's Exchange Online 2023 security incident in excruciating detail. Before that, we cover CISA's new rules around cyber incident reporting and an unsealed indictment against 7 Chinese nationals. Connect:fun: New exploit campaign in the wild targets media company

In a new threat briefing, Forescout Research – Vedere Labs details an exploitation campaign targeting organizations running Fortinet’s FortiClient EMS which is vulnerable to CVE-2023-48788. We are designating this campaign Connect:fun because of the use of ScreenConnect and Powerfun as post-exploitation tools – our first-ever named campaign.
